无法从 Google Chrome 45 升级到 50。提示“无法找到预期条目”

无法从 Google Chrome 45 升级到 50。提示“无法找到预期条目”

我已经查看了这里的一些解决方案,但没有任何效果: 无法找到预期条目“main/binary-i386/Packages - ChromeGoogle Chrome 没有更多更新 | apt-get 更新错误

我目前正在64 位机器Chrome 45.0.2454 (64-bit)上运行。Ubuntu 14.04

几个小时以来,我一直在尝试将 chrom 升级到版本 50,但似乎没有任何效果。我也尝试使用软件中心进行升级,但无济于事(当我单击第一个答案中提到的“安装”时,没有任何反应)这里以及)。当我尝试将 Chrome 升级到 50 时,使用sudo apt-get update我得到,

W: Failed to fetch http://dl.google.com/linux/chrome/deb/dists/stable/Release  Unable to find expected entry 'main/binary-i386/Packages' in Release file (Wrong sources.list entry or malformed file).

我已经添加到[arch=amd64]/etc/apt/sources.list.d/google-chrome.list但是当我这样做时sudo apt-get update,我收到相同的错误消息。

我的 google-chrome.list 文件现在如下所示:

猫/etc/apt/sources.list.d/google-chrome.list

deb [arch=amd64] http://dl.google.com/linux/chrome/deb/ stable main

如何将我的 chrome 45 升级到 50?

还有一些信息可以帮助别人帮助我:

sudo apt-get 安装 google-chrome-stable

Reading package lists... Done
Building dependency tree       
Reading state information... Done
google-chrome-stable is already the newest version.
The following packages were automatically installed and are no longer required:
  libkactivities-models1 mysql-server-core-5.5
Use 'apt-get autoremove' to remove them.
0 to upgrade, 0 to newly install, 0 to remove and 51 not to upgrade.
W: Duplicate sources.list entry http://dl.google.com/linux/chrome/deb/ stable/main amd64 Packages (/var/lib/apt/lists/dl.google.com_linux_chrome_deb_dists_stable_main_binary-amd64_Packages)
W: Duplicate sources.list entry http://dl.google.com/linux/chrome/deb/ stable/main amd64 Packages (/var/lib/apt/lists/dl.google.com_linux_chrome_deb_dists_stable_main_binary-amd64_Packages)
W: You may want to run apt-get update to correct these problems

答案1

一个可能的解决方法是从以下位置下载并安装最新的 chrome (.deb)谷歌手动。

下载完成后,你可以双击 .deb 文件进行安装,或者执行

sudo dpkg -i /path/to/local/chrome.deb

手动安装 deb 也应该向您的源添加一个新条目,以供以后升级。

答案2

我的铬合金谷歌不会再提供支持旧内核更新 也许这就是它不起作用的原因!尝试获取最新内核版本,然后重试。

相关内容